Taro — Producer Price in Philippines
Philippines: Taro — Producer Price was 46,223 LCU in 2025. ◆ Volatile
Taro — Producer Price in Philippines, 1996–2025
Source: Food and Agriculture Organization of the United Nations. Measured in LCU.
Analysis
The most recent figure for taro — producer price in Philippines is 46,223 LCU, measured in 2025. That is the highest value across all 30 years on record.
That represents a change of up 91.1% on the previous year and up 170.9% over ten years.
Over the whole period, taro — producer price in Philippines peaked at 46,223 LCU in 2025 and was at its lowest, 4,480 LCU, in 1996.
Philippines ranks 13th of 24 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
Taro — Producer Price in Philippines, year by year
| Year | LCU |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1996 | 4,480 LCU | — |
| 1997 | 5,710 LCU | +27.5% |
| 1998 | 5,780 LCU | +1.2% |
| 1999 | 4,750 LCU | -17.8% |
| 2000 | 4,830 LCU | +1.7% |
| 2001 | 5,730 LCU | +18.6% |
| 2002 | 5,780 LCU | +0.9% |
| 2003 | 6,370 LCU | +10.2% |
| 2004 | 7,790 LCU | +22.3% |
| 2005 | 8,890 LCU | +14.1% |
| 2006 | 8,520 LCU | -4.2% |
| 2007 | 10,350 LCU | +21.5% |
| 2008 | 9,410 LCU | -9.1% |
| 2009 | 9,070 LCU | -3.6% |
| 2010 | 11,150 LCU | +22.9% |
| 2011 | 9,350 LCU | -16.1% |
| 2012 | 10,300 LCU | +10.2% |
| 2013 | 11,370 LCU | +10.4% |
| 2014 | 12,068 LCU | +6.1% |
| 2015 | 17,062 LCU | +41.4% |
| 2016 | 20,400 LCU | +19.6% |
| 2017 | 12,330 LCU | -39.6% |
| 2018 | 14,490 LCU | +17.5% |
| 2019 | 18,630 LCU | +28.6% |
| 2020 | 23,460 LCU | +25.9% |
| 2021 | 22,220 LCU | -5.3% |
| 2022 | 18,739 LCU | -15.7% |
| 2023 | 22,370 LCU | +19.4% |
| 2024 | 24,191 LCU | +8.1% |
| 2025 | 46,223 LCU | +91.1% |

About this data
This sub-domain contains data on agriculture producer prices and the producer price index. Agriculture producer prices are prices received by farmers for primary crops, live animals and livestock primary products as collected at the point of initial sale (prices paid at the farm gate). Annual data are provided from 1991 (while mothly data start in January 2010) for 180 countries and 212 products. The producer price index is the index of agricultural producer prices that measures the average annual change over time in the selling prices received by farmers (prices at the farm gate or at the first point of sale). The three categories of producer price index available in FAOSTAT comprise: single-item price index, commodity group index and the agriculture producer price index.
